Trish Stratus explains the parallels between her 2023 storyline with Zoey Stark and one of the Ruthless Aggression era’s most memorable angles.

Shortly after turning her back on Becky Lynch and Lita last year, WWE Hall of Famer Trish Stratus recruited a new ally — former WWE NXT Women’s Tag Team Champion Zoey Stark. While their main objective was aimed at weakening Becky Lynch, Stratus was personally keen on fulfilling another objective as well.

“One of the boxes I wanted to check was to be able to work with new talent, elevate talent and do something that benefits another and gives back to the business, so to speak,” she told talkSPORT. “So, when I was able to work one-on-one, directly with Zoey, it was great. I loved it.”

Triple H-Batista Vibes

In analyzing the storyline plans laid before them, Stratus and Paul “Triple H” Levesque tossed around the idea of drawing inspiration from the dynamic of his feud with Batista.

Batista and Triple H, of course, were initially paired together in the Evolution faction alongside Randy Orton and Ric Flair. Following Orton’s involuntary exit from the group in 2004, Batista, Triple H, and Flair continued forth as a trio until February 2005, when “The Animal” famously issued a “thumbs down” and attacked Triple H and Flair. This move would then catapult Batista into singles success.

“To be honest, when we had the storyline and [said] ”this is what we’re going to do,’ [Zoey] wasn’t part of it. That was an idea they came to us with, Hunter came to me with it, and I loved it,” Stratus said. “I sort of said ‘Could it be shades of Batista and Triple H back in the day?’ and we felt like ‘let’s pin that to the board’ because it was a good idea.”

Stark’s betrayal of Stratus occurred in the aftermath of Stratus’ grueling steel cage against Becky Lynch. Seemingly blaming her mentee for her loss, Stratus swiftly slapped Stark across the face. In response, Stark laid her out with a Z-360, effectively ending their partnership.
